## Onboarding: Turnwell Counter Service

For the weekly eng sync: Turnwell counts turnstile events at Harrowfield Arena and publishes gate totals every ten seconds. New joiners get read access by default. Writes to the calibration table require the sealed config store, which locks after any unclean shutdown — this bit us twice last quarter, so know the procedure. Unsealing is a one-command operation from the gate-side console and should be demoed at each new hire's first sync. The command prompts for the recovery passphrase below.

recovery phrase for bajog-kahif: wenael-ulawyn

# Env Vars: Orders Soft Deletes

Heads up: the Lanternbrook orders table never hard-deletes rows. `ORDERS_SOFT_DELETE=true` flips the `deleted_at` behavior, and the purge worker only runs when `PURGE_WINDOW_DAYS` is set. Security folks, this matters because "deleted" orders are still queryable by the reporting role — worth an audit. The purge worker also authenticates to the archive service, so the env file needs this entry on the next line.

vault entry, fadup-tagag: RELAY_SECRET8=2fd92179

FACILITIES TICKET — Priority: Normal

Subject: After-hours access for cleaning crew, Harlowe House

The Brightmark cleaning crew now arrives at 21:30 instead of 20:00, Monday through Friday. Reception should log their arrival in the night register and confirm headcount against the roster sheet in the top drawer. The crew uses the side entrance on the courtyard; the main doors lock at 21:00. They will need the temporary pass code for the courtyard keypad, provided below.

door code, hahag-tagef: bdg-OAWSKZ-89993088

**Ticket: Tighten dependency pinning for Lanternfish services**

Hey — we keep getting bitten by transitive bumps. Last week the Quillbrook parser pulled a minor update that changed date handling and broke two downstream jobs. Proposal: pin everything to exact versions in the lockfile, no ranges, and route all upgrades through the weekly review instead of letting the resolver freelance. I know it's more ceremony, but it beats Friday rollbacks. Flagging this for the next release cut; the build where I reproduced the breakage is identified below.

build token for kajog-baguf: htk14_e43bf70f92bbf6